Definition of outclimb

1 sense · 1 part of speech · etymology included

verb

  1. (transitive)To climb better or farther than.
    ““Sometimes your enemy will have a plane that can outturn yours and outclimb you, but you can suck him right into a trap and your wingman can take him out,” Tommy explained.”

Definitions from Wiktionary, CC BY-SA.

Etymology

From out- + climb.
